Biography

Senior defensive lineman who is majoring in management … was one of three Connecticut residents who were part of Bentley’s football recruiting class of 2018 (KC Horton, Joey Piatnik) … playing time has increased each season and included eight games in 2016.

2016: Played in eight games for the Falcons … made his first career tackle Oct. 7 against Assumption.

2015: Appeared in three games as a sophomore with his first collegiate game action coming Sept. 19 against Southern Connecticut State … did not record any statistics.

2014: Did not see any game action.

Before Bentley: 2014 graduate of Simsbury High School where he lettered in football and lacrosse … football team’s Defensive Line MVP after leading team in sacks (five) and caused fumbles … named to All-Conference and Academic All-Conference team … 12th man award in lacrosse … helped lacrosse team to conference championship and state quarterfinals as a senior, and state semifinals as a junior … volunteered with Special Olympics and Enno Hall Memorial home community service … also worked for Nine Line, a wounded veterans charity.
